QNX Momentics 6.3.2 Installation Failure
Hi everyone,
I tried to install qnx momentics 6.3.2 on my Linux machine but got the error information as follows.
"The uninstaller has not been created completely. At least one of these files is missing:
uninstall.dat, uninstaller.jar, and uninstaller.bin."
I used to install qnx momentics 6.4.1 on the same machine. So before the 6.3.2 installation, I had ran the Cleanup
application.
The installation DVD has been successfully tested on other machines.
And the linux I'm using is Fedora 10.
I didn't find where the problem was. Could you help me?
Thanks a lot.

There are two possibilities for your failure:
1) The Java VM bundled in Momentics 6.3.2 installer is pretty old (JRE1.3) and it does not work on your Fedora 10 system
. Try to download a JRE 1.4.x from java.sun.com and use the following two steps to run the installation
- <Momentics_6.3.2_installer>.bin -extract (this will extract the installer.jar file)
- <JRE1.4.x>/bin/java -cp <Momentics_6.3.2_installer>.jar run
2) You have a newer than 1.4.x JRE from your Fedora 10 system which was used by the installer but the installer could't
resolved it when creating the uninstaller. Do the same steps as above.

One more thing that I would check is /etc/profile.
After removing unsuccessful installation of 6.3.2 with the cleanup utility, please edit /etc/profile by removing this
section:
# Begin INSTALLSHIELD Environemnt Variable Section
# End INSTALLSHIELD Environemnt Variable Section
Then re-installing 6.3.2.
Natalia

The installer failed at the "environment variable update" action which changes /etc/profile to write QNX special
environment settings. It failed because of the left-over QNX settings in that file.
We will investigate why our cleanup utility did not cleanly remove QNX settings from /etc/profile.

Coexistence on Linux (Ref# 73411)
It's possible to have more than one version of the QNX Software
Development Platform installed on your system, and it's possible to
install QNX Aviage products for each version of QNX SDP. However, due to
a limitation in InstallShield, you have to take some extra steps
installing QNX Aviage products on Linux hosts.
When two or more versions of QNX SDP coexist on Linux, you use the
following command to switch between configurations to set up the
environment in the current shell:
eval `qconfig -n "installation_name_as_displayed_by_qconfig" -e`
When you launch any of the QNX Aviage installers from that shell, the
environment picked up by InstallShield is whatever version of QNX SDP
you installed last, not the version that you selected using the command
above.
For example, if you install QNX SDP 6.4.0, then QNX 6.4.1, and you then
choose 6.4.0 and try to install a QNX Aviage product on the 6.4.0
baseline, the installation location displayed by the installers isn't
/opt/qnx640 (as expected), but /opt/qnx641.
In order to work around this issue, you must edit /etc/profile.
Note: We recommend that you save a copy of this file before you edit
it.
Edit /etc/profile, and find the section that looks like this:
# Begin INSTALLSHIELD Environment Variable Section
# Do not edit this section manually.
# var 0 QNX_CONFIGURATION=/etc/qnx
QNX_CONFIGURATION=/etc/qnx
export QNX_CONFIGURATION
# var 0 QNX_TARGET=/opt/qnx641/target/qnx6
QNX_TARGET=/opt/qnx641/target/qnx6
export QNX_TARGET
# var 0 MAKEFLAGS=-I/opt/qnx641/target/qnx6/usr/include
MAKEFLAGS=-I/opt/qnx641/target/qnx6/usr/include
export MAKEFLAGS
# var 1 :
PATH=/usr/kerberos/sbin:/usr/kerberos/bin:/usr/local/sbin:/usr/local/bin
:/sbin:/bin:/usr/sbin:/usr/bin:/usr/X11R6/bin:/etc/qnx/bin:/root/bin:/et
c/qnx/bin:/root/bin:/opt/qnx641/host/linux/x86/usr/bin:/etc/qnx/bin
PATH=/usr/kerberos/sbin:/usr/kerberos/bin:/usr/local/sbin:/usr/local/bin
:/sbin:/bin:/usr/sbin:/usr/bin:/usr/X11R6/bin:/etc/qnx/bin:/root/bin:/et
c/qnx/bin:/root/bin:/opt/qnx641/host/linux/x86/usr/bin:/etc/qnx/bin
export PATH
# var 0 QNX_HOST=/opt/qnx641/host/linux/x86
QNX_HOST=/opt/qnx641/host/linux/x86
export QNX_HOST
# var 1 : LD_LIBRARY_PATH=echo
$LD_LIBRARY_PATH:/opt/qnx640/host/linux/x86/usr/lib:/opt/qnx641/host/lin
ux/x86/usr/lib
if [ -z "echo $LD_LIBRARY_PATH" ]
then
LD_LIBRARY_PATH=/opt/qnx640/host/linux/x86/usr/lib:/opt/qnx641/host/linu
x/x86/usr/lib
else
LD_LIBRARY_PATH=echo
$LD_LIBRARY_PATH:/opt/qnx640/host/linux/x86/usr/lib:/opt/qnx641/host/lin
ux/x86/usr/lib
fi
export LD_LIBRARY_PATH
# var 0 QNX_JAVAHOME=/opt/qnx641/_jvm
QNX_JAVAHOME=/opt/qnx641/_jvm
export QNX_JAVAHOME
# End INSTALLSHIELD Environment Variable Section
Ignore the "Do not edit this section manually" instruction, and change
(in this example) all occurrences of the 6.4.1 installation directory
(/opt/qnx641) into the directory where you installed 6.4.0. Save your
changes, and then continue with the installation.
Once you've installed the QNX Aviage product, you might want to restore
/etc/profile from the backup that you made.

Steve,
In both cases the problems are related to the environment variables set up by InstallShield. However, these are
completely separate issues.
Issue descirbed by Yuan was caused by InstallShield environment variable section in /etc/profile not removed by the
uninstaller. That caused problems during re-installing. Normally, the uninstaller would delete this section of /etc/
profile.
In this case a cleanup utility should have removed it.
Natalia
